Why Proper Removal Matters in Our Community
Improperly disposing of furniture by leaving it on the curb or in an empty lot isn't just an eyesore—it can violate local ordinances and attract pests. Winnsboro and Franklin Parish have specific guidelines for waste disposal to keep our neighborhoods clean and beautiful. Large furniture items are typically not picked up with regular weekly trash collection from the City of Winnsboro or Waste Connections. Attempting to put them out can leave you with a lingering pile and a potential fine. The responsible route protects our community's character and your peace of mind.
Your Local Removal Options
You have several practical choices for junk furniture removal right here in Winnsboro:
**1. Hire a Local Junk Hauler:** This is often the most convenient solution. A professional service will come to your home, load up your unwanted furniture, and haul it away for you. When searching, look for licensed and insured local companies or independent haulers who service Franklin Parish. Always get a clear, upfront quote.
**2. Utilize the Parish Landfill:** The **Franklin Parish Landfill** on Hwy. 562 is your direct disposal option. You can transport items yourself. Be sure to check current hours, fees (which are typically reasonable for residents), and accepted materials. Secure your load properly for the drive.
**3. Consider Donation First:** If your furniture is gently used, consider giving it a second life. Local charities, churches, or families in need may welcome your donation. This not only clears your space but supports our community. Call ahead to confirm acceptance policies.
**4. DIY Hauling:** If you have a truck and help, you can handle removal yourself. Just ensure you have a confirmed destination, like the landfill or a donation center, before you start loading.
Tips for a Smooth Furniture Removal Process
* **Prepare Items:** Remove any drawers from dressers, and if possible, disassemble bed frames or tables to make them easier and safer to carry. This can also save you money if you're paying by volume or time.
* **Check for Hidden Treasures:** Before you toss that old armchair, check the cushions and pockets! It's surprising what can get lost in furniture over the years.
* **Schedule Smart:** If hiring help, try to schedule for weekdays, as weekends can be busier. Also, consider the weather—moving a soaked sofa is much harder.
* **Be Neighborly:** If you're using a service that will park a truck on the street, it's a good practice to let immediate neighbors know, especially if it might briefly block a driveway.
